Examine the fan exit fairing for FOD, cracks, dents, and missing screws (AMM 72-31-03/601).
(k)
Examine the linings and fairings of the intermediate case assembly and fan case for these defects (AMM 72-34-01/601, AMM 72-34-03/601, AMM 72-34-04/601, AMM 72-34-05/601, AMM 72-34-06/601): 1) Loose parts
a) Missing parts
2) Nicks, Dents, and Gouges
3) Punctures, and Holes
4) Delamination
5) Cracks
6) Areas with broken or fraying fibers
7) Loose patches
8) Erosion.
NOTE: It is not necessary to examine the Compressor
____ Intermediate Case Fairings or the Fan Exit Liner Segments (Outer) for erosion.

Do these steps to examine the turbine exhaust area.
(a)
Examine the inner duct, outer duct, external rails and mount bushings of the turbine exhaust case for bent rails, cracks, dents, and nicks (AMM 72-54-01/601).

(b)
Examine the struts of the turbine exhaust case for cracks, dents, and nicks (AMM 72-54-01/601).
(c)
Examine the outer duct for oil that is on the inner or outer bottom of the duct (AMM 72-54-01/201).
(d)
Examine the turbine exhaust case, tailpipe, and tail cone area for metal particles. 1) If you find too many particles, do the applicable borescope
procedures in the Engine Gaspath Inspection/Check (AMM 72-00-00/601).
(e)
Examine the 6th-stage LPT blades for nicks, dents, tears, and cracks (AMM 72-53-01/601).
S 216-055-N00
(3) Do these steps to examine the external components.
CAUTION: REPAIR OR REPLACE THE CRACKED OR BROKEN COOLING AIR TUBES
_______ IN THE TURBINE. THESE DAMAGED COOLING AIR TUBES CAN CAUSE DAMAGE TO THE HIGH PRESSURE TURBINE.
(a) Examine the cooling air tubes in the turbine for cracks (AMM 75-24-00/601).
CAUTION: CORRECT EACH DEFECT IN THE COOLING SYSTEM OF THE LPT
_______ TURBINE CASE. THIS SYSTEM IS NECESSARY TO KEEP THE STRUCTURE COOL. IF THE ENGINE IS CONTINUOUSLY OPERATED WITH A DEFECTIVE COOLING SYSTEM, THIS CAN CAUSE STRUCTURAL DAMAGE.
(b)
Examine the cooling system tubes, valves and cable of the LPT turbine case (AMM 75-24-00/601).
(c)
Examine all of the other tubes for cracks, erosion, blockage, and fretting with other tubes.

(d) Examine the tubes and nuts for looseness, leaks, and corrosion.
NOTE: When you look for leaks, it's possible to see small
____ quantities of oil near the area of the spinner, the bottom of the fan case, or the attach bolts for the HPC variable vane at the bottom of the engine. The source of this oil is the No. 1 or No. 2 bearing carbon seal assembly.
After the engine windmills or after a long start, the difference in pressure between the carbon seal assemblies and their environment is very high. This high difference in pressure can cause small quantities of oil to leak through the carbon seals and on the external engine parts. This condition is permitted.
Do not remove the engine for this condition. All other conditions of the inspection must be satisfied. There is no limit for the quantity of oil on external engine parts. The limit for the quantity of oil loss is the oil consumption limit.
(e)
Examine the tube and wire bundle clips, clamps, and bolts for loose fits.
(f)
Examine the electrical harness for damage or corrosion.
